WebMay 25, 2015 · Dry needling is a technique physical therapists use (where allowed by state law) to treat pain and movement impairments. The physical therapist inserts a "dry" needle, one without medication or injection, into areas of the muscle. Other terms used to describe dry needling include: Trigger point dry needling. WebFeb 18, 2013 · That is a dry needling technique. That technique really was used in the early phases of micro needling and the early phases began in 1996. Dermatologist, Dez Fernandez started using a round platform stamp and in that stamp he embedded 25 needles which protruded about 1-2mm from the surface.
